Amongst the myriad of materials used for high-performance bicycles, carbon fiber stands out due to its unique properties. It combines strength and lightness in a way that metal frames, such as those made from aluminum or steel, simply cannot achieve. Riders report a transformative experience when upgrading to a carbon fiber road bike, attributing their improved handling and power transfer to the advanced engineering of the material. This construction allows for custom geometries and tailored stiffness, aligning perfectly with an individual's riding style and posture preferences.
The expertise of manufacturers in engineering carbon fiber frames is crucial to maximizing performance and reliability. Only a select cadre of bike manufacturers possess the technical know-how to properly layer carbon fiber sheets to create a bike frame that’s not only feather-light but also capable of handling high-torque forces exerted during pedaling. The customization potential does not end at geometry; fine-tuning the stiffness and compliance in different sections of the frame is essential to ensuring that each ride is smooth yet responsive.

Trustworthiness is inherent in carbon fiber road bikes when one considers the rigorous quality control processes they undergo. Before reaching the consumer, each frame is subjected to advanced testing, simulating various road conditions to verify its durability and structural integrity. Buyers can therefore rest assured that their carbon fiber bike will endure long rides and intense sprints alike without compromising safety or performance.
Cost remains a factor for many who consider upgrading to a carbon fiber road bike, but the long-term investment is worthwhile. The reduced weight, improved power efficiency, and advanced aerodynamics translate into faster rides and less fatigue, ultimately enhancing the cycling experience. Additionally, the notable longevity of carbon fiber frames offsets initial expenses, as they resist corrosion and retain both structural and aesthetic integrity far longer than their metal counterparts.
